Transaction 07097175cfb68f63545fc15c87c36f1fa143a090cf4b28f6b5c5f3c37a32e92a

1 Input
2 Outputs
  • 07097175cfb68f63545fc15c87c36f1fa143a090cf4b28f6b5c5f3c37a32e92a:0
  • value  217667359
    address  1JYZ6zf1juFhExog2Lki5ArynVdiQTHA2h
  • 07097175cfb68f63545fc15c87c36f1fa143a090cf4b28f6b5c5f3c37a32e92a:1
  • value  528000
    address  3MRhj6RukVWfakZBRHFA2zaZ9BnggA1GgL